10 changes: 10 additions & 0 deletions mirrors/files/linux-mint/images/confd/mintUpdateImages.timer
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,10 @@
[Unit]
Description=Activate service for syncing changes in the linux mint mirror

[Timer]
OnCalendar=*:0/15
AccuracySec=5m
Persistent=true

[Install]
WantedBy=timers.target

108 changes: 108 additions & 0 deletions mirrors/files/linux-mint/repository/scripts/linux-mint-sync-repo.sh
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,108 @@
#!/bin/bash


# This script checks the status of the upstream Linux Mint server and the local mirror.
# It compares the last modification time of a reference file
# and checks the following conditions:
#
# - If the upstream mirror has new updates, the local mirror fetches them
# - If the upstream mirror was updated less than 24 hours ago, the local mirror is considered up-to-date and no action is taken.
# - If the upstream mirror was updated more than 24 hours ago it synchronizes again
#
# This script is intended to be run repeatedly by a cron job or a systemd timer.

mkdir -p ${MIRROR_DIRECTORY_RP}

MIRROR_SERVER_URL=https://mirrors.seas.harvard.edu/linuxmint-packages/
MAIN_SERVER_RSYNC=rsync-packages.linuxmint.com::packages
function get_upstream_time(){
dates=()
while IFS= read -r line; do
dates+=("$line")
done < <(curl -s --compressed ${MIRROR_SERVER_URL} | grep -Eo '[0-9]{4}-(0[1-9]|1[0-2])-[0-9]{2} [0-9]{2}:[0-9]{2}')
local latest=""
local latest_epoch=0
# In case we don't receive any date for connection problems
if [ ${#dates[@]} -eq 0 ]; then
echo "1970-01-01 00:00:00 UTC"
return
fi

for d in "${dates[@]}"; do
converted_date=$d
epoch=$(date -d "$converted_date" +"%s" 2>/dev/null)
if [[ $? -eq 0 && $epoch -gt $latest_epoch ]]; then
latest_epoch=$epoch
latest="$converted_date"
fi
done

echo "${latest}:00 UTC"
}

function get_local_time() {
if [ -f ${MIRROR_DIRECTORY}/${LATEST_UPDATE_FILE} ]; then
cat ${MIRROR_DIRECTORY}/${LATEST_UPDATE_FILE} | head -n 1
Copy link

Copilot AI Nov 14, 2025

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

Useless use of cat. Replace cat ${MIRROR_DIRECTORY}/${LATEST_UPDATE_FILE} | head -n 1 with head -n 1 ${MIRROR_DIRECTORY}/${LATEST_UPDATE_FILE} to avoid unnecessary process creation.

Suggested change
cat ${MIRROR_DIRECTORY}/${LATEST_UPDATE_FILE} | head -n 1
head -n 1 ${MIRROR_DIRECTORY}/${LATEST_UPDATE_FILE}

Copilot uses AI. Check for mistakes.
else
echo "1970-01-01 00:00:00 UTC" >${MIRROR_DIRECTORY}/${LATEST_UPDATE_FILE}
echo "1970-01-01 00:00:00 UTC"
fi
}

function should_pull()
{
local_mirror_time=$1
upstream_time=$2
current_time=$3
# Log input of function to stderr
local_mirror_time_epoch=$(date -d "$local_mirror_time" +%s)
upstream_time_epoch=$(date -d "$upstream_time" +%s)
current_time_epoch=$(date -d "$current_time" +%s)

# If the local mirror is more than 12 hours old, then the mirror is considered out of date
if [ $(($current_time_epoch - $local_mirror_time_epoch)) -gt 43200 ]; then

51 changes: 51 additions & 0 deletions mirrors/tasks/linux-mint.yaml
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,51 @@
# Ansible task file for setting up Linux Mint mirrors
# This playbook copies necessary service and script files to the target system
# and ensures that the corresponding systemd services and timers are enabled and started.
---
- name: Copy required systemd service and timer files for linux mint images mirror
ansible.builtin.copy:
src: files/linux-mint/images/confd/{{ item }}
dest: /etc/systemd/system/{{ item }}
owner: root
group: root
mode: '0644'
loop:
- "mintUpdateImages.service"
- "mintUpdateImages.timer"

- name: Copy linux mint sync script for images mirror
ansible.builtin.copy:
src: files/linux-mint/images/scripts/linux-mint-sync-images.sh
